亚洲粉嫩高潮的18P,免费看久久久性性,久久久人人爽人人爽av,国内2020揄拍人妻在线视频

當(dāng)前位置:首頁 > CN2資訊 > 正文內(nèi)容

如何有效進(jìn)行 CSS URL 替換以優(yōu)化網(wǎng)站設(shè)計(jì)

2個(gè)月前 (03-20)CN2資訊

在談到網(wǎng)站的設(shè)計(jì)和構(gòu)建時(shí),CSS URL 替換成為了一個(gè)不可忽視的概念。簡(jiǎn)單來說,CSS URL 替換涉及對(duì)樣式表中引用的資源路徑進(jìn)行更改。這些資源可能是背景圖片、鏈接等,替換的方法不僅讓設(shè)計(jì)師更有效地管理資源,還可以更輕松地進(jìn)行改動(dòng)和維護(hù)。隨著網(wǎng)絡(luò)技術(shù)的發(fā)展,掌握這一技術(shù)變得愈加重要。

了解 CSS URL 替換的重要性很有必要。使用正確的 URL,不僅影響頁面的加載速度,也影響用戶的瀏覽體驗(yàn)。當(dāng)我們對(duì)某些資源的路徑進(jìn)行修改時(shí),這可能會(huì)在視覺上的呈現(xiàn)、響應(yīng)速度等方面產(chǎn)生顯著影響。例如,網(wǎng)站移至新服務(wù)器或者更新了圖片庫,保持 URL 的準(zhǔn)確性有助于避免斷鏈和資源加載失敗的情況。這樣的管理方式提升了網(wǎng)頁的可靠性,對(duì)用戶體驗(yàn)產(chǎn)生幫助。

在實(shí)際應(yīng)用中,CSS URL 替換的使用場(chǎng)景非常廣泛。無論是網(wǎng)頁開發(fā)的初期,還是項(xiàng)目維護(hù)階段,替換 URL 的需求總會(huì)出現(xiàn)。比如,在開發(fā)過程中,設(shè)計(jì)師可能會(huì)使用本地路徑來測(cè)試圖像,等到上線時(shí)再替換為生產(chǎn)環(huán)境的 URL。此外,對(duì)于多語言網(wǎng)站,圖像的 URL 可能需要根據(jù)用戶的區(qū)域進(jìn)行調(diào)整。靈活運(yùn)用 CSS URL 替換技能,能夠使設(shè)計(jì)和用戶體驗(yàn)更上一層樓。

在討論如何有效地替換 CSS 的 background-image URL 之前,讓我們先了解一些常用的方法。我發(fā)現(xiàn)使用 CSS 直接修改背景圖,是一種相對(duì)簡(jiǎn)單而直接的方式。通過將 background-image 屬性的值設(shè)置為新的 URL,便能迅速改變?cè)氐谋尘啊@?,?CSS 文件中,簡(jiǎn)單地寫上 background-image: url('new-image.jpg'); 就可以實(shí)現(xiàn)背景的更新。這種方法適用于小型項(xiàng)目或一次性更新,操作簡(jiǎn)便,無需復(fù)雜的配置。

除了直接修改背景圖,我還樂于使用 CSS 變量進(jìn)行替換。這種方式不僅靈活,還能讓界面設(shè)計(jì)更加模塊化。當(dāng)我將 URL 存儲(chǔ)在 CSS 變量中,例如 --bg-image: url('image1.jpg');,后續(xù)只需更新變量的值,相關(guān)的背景圖便會(huì)自動(dòng)更換。特別是在需要進(jìn)行主題切換或響應(yīng)式設(shè)計(jì)時(shí),使用變量可以大大簡(jiǎn)化代碼,讓樣式更易于管理。

對(duì)于需要?jiǎng)討B(tài)更換背景圖片的場(chǎng)景,我認(rèn)為使用 JavaScript 是個(gè)不錯(cuò)的選擇。我最近在開發(fā)一個(gè)互動(dòng)頁面時(shí),就借助 JavaScript 動(dòng)態(tài)替換了背景圖。通過簡(jiǎn)單的 JavaScript 代碼,我可以根據(jù)用戶的操作或事件來改變背景。例如,監(jiān)聽按鈕點(diǎn)擊事件,觸發(fā)背景圖換成不同的 URL。這樣的做法不僅提供了更好的用戶體驗(yàn),還為網(wǎng)頁增添了活力。動(dòng)態(tài)更換背景圖的方法無疑為我的項(xiàng)目增加了許多可能性,讓網(wǎng)頁呈現(xiàn)更加豐富多彩的互動(dòng)效果。

在現(xiàn)代前端開發(fā)中,使用工具和框架進(jìn)行 CSS URL 替換已成為一項(xiàng)常見的實(shí)踐。作為一名開發(fā)者,我發(fā)現(xiàn)借助 CSS 預(yù)處理器如 SASS 和 LESS,可以大幅提高我們處理 URL 的效率和靈活性。這些工具允許我們?cè)跇邮轿募芯帉懹酶?jiǎn)潔的語法來替換 URL。例如,在 SASS 中,我們可以使用變量存儲(chǔ)圖像路徑,從而在需要更改背景圖時(shí),只需修改變量的值。這不僅提高了代碼的可維護(hù)性,還減少了重復(fù)代碼的出現(xiàn),讓我的樣式文件顯得更清晰。

自動(dòng)化構(gòu)建工具的使用同樣讓我感到興奮。像 Gulp 和 Webpack 這樣的工具支持通過插件輕松實(shí)現(xiàn) URL 替換。在使用 Webpack 的項(xiàng)目中,我可以利用 file-loaderurl-loader 來處理我的圖片資源。這使得每當(dāng)我修改圖像路徑時(shí),工具會(huì)自動(dòng)更新最終生成的 CSS 文件,省去了手動(dòng)查找和替換的麻煩。這種自動(dòng)化的過程讓我能夠?qū)W⒂诖a的其他方面,而不必?fù)?dān)心文件路徑的復(fù)雜性,整體開發(fā)體驗(yàn)得到了顯著提升。

在 CSS in JS 框架中,如 Styled Components 和 Emotion,動(dòng)態(tài)替換 URL 的方法讓我感到新穎且實(shí)用。我常常在 React 項(xiàng)目中使用這些框架來定義樣式。在這些框架中,樣式可以直接和組件邏輯結(jié)合,URL 替換變得非常簡(jiǎn)單。例如,我可以在組件的 props 中傳遞不同的圖片 URL,然后在 Styled Components 中直接使用它。這樣,組件的視覺呈現(xiàn)會(huì)隨數(shù)據(jù)變化而自適應(yīng),提供了靈活的 UI 設(shè)計(jì)選擇。這種結(jié)合讓我對(duì) Web 開發(fā)的方式有了新的認(rèn)識(shí),真正實(shí)現(xiàn)了樣式與邏輯的完美融合。

在進(jìn)行 CSS URL 替換的過程中,我遇到了一些常見的問題,尤其是在替換背景圖像時(shí)。替換后圖像不顯示是一個(gè)頻繁出現(xiàn)的問題,通常有幾個(gè)原因。我發(fā)現(xiàn),最主要的原因在于路徑錯(cuò)誤。如果我在 CSS 中指定的路徑不正確,那么當(dāng)然無法加載圖片。此外,確保在外部樣式表中正確引用圖像也是很重要的,有時(shí)候我只是忘記添加文件擴(kuò)展名或把路徑寫錯(cuò)了。為了避免這些問題,我習(xí)慣在本地服務(wù)器上運(yùn)行我的應(yīng)用程序,這樣就能更直觀地查看圖像是否能正確加載。

解決圖像顯示問題后,接下來我會(huì)考慮性能優(yōu)化。這也是很多開發(fā)者會(huì)頭疼的地方,尤其是在使用大量背景圖片時(shí)。訪問頻率高的圖像需要特別關(guān)注,以避免拖慢頁面加載速度。我通常會(huì)壓縮圖像文件,使用適當(dāng)?shù)母袷?,這樣可以大幅度減少文件的大小。另外,我常常利用 CSS Sprites 將多個(gè)小圖標(biāo)合并,這樣加載的請(qǐng)求數(shù)就減少了,這樣即使是較慢的網(wǎng)絡(luò)也能更快地渲染頁面。

兼容性也是一個(gè)值得關(guān)注的話題。隨著不同瀏覽器和設(shè)備的更新,CSS 的某些特性在不同的環(huán)境中支持的程度可能會(huì)有所不同。我注意到,一些老舊瀏覽器可能對(duì) CSS 的某些 URL 使用規(guī)則并不會(huì)很好地支持。為了確保兼容性,我傾向于使用一些前綴來確保我的樣式在各種環(huán)境中都能良好顯示。此外,我會(huì)參考 Can I use 這個(gè)工具,檢查特定 CSS 屬性和特性的瀏覽器支持情況,這讓我在開發(fā)過程中更加安心。這些策略的應(yīng)用使我的項(xiàng)目更具穩(wěn)健性,有效避免了潛在問題的發(fā)生。

在 CSS 領(lǐng)域,替換 URL 的方法正在不斷演變,許多新特性正在逐漸顯現(xiàn),讓我感到十分興奮。這些新特性不僅使 URL 替換變得更加簡(jiǎn)便,甚至顛覆了我過去的一些思維方式。例如,CSS 容器查詢的引入讓我對(duì)在不同上下文中動(dòng)態(tài)修改 URL 的想法大開眼界。這讓我們能夠根據(jù)容器的大小自動(dòng)調(diào)整背景圖像或其他相關(guān)資源,實(shí)在是一種令人驚喜的靈活性。

響應(yīng)式設(shè)計(jì)的趨勢(shì)也對(duì) URL 替換產(chǎn)生了深遠(yuǎn)的影響。在構(gòu)建現(xiàn)代網(wǎng)站或應(yīng)用時(shí),確保在不同設(shè)備上呈現(xiàn)完美的視覺效果是至關(guān)重要的。我發(fā)現(xiàn),可以通過媒體查詢來進(jìn)行 URL 的替換,以便在特定的屏幕尺寸下加載不同的圖像。這意味著我可以為手機(jī)、平板和桌面用戶提供最佳的視覺體驗(yàn),而不需要單獨(dú)管理多個(gè)樣式文件,這為我的工作節(jié)省了不少時(shí)間。

還有一個(gè)不可忽視的趨勢(shì)是無障礙設(shè)計(jì)的思想逐漸深入到 URL 替換中。使得我的網(wǎng)站對(duì)所有用戶友好,無論是使用輔助工具的用戶,還是視覺障礙用戶,都是設(shè)計(jì)中的核心理念。我意識(shí)到在選擇背景圖像時(shí)需要關(guān)注高對(duì)比度,以便于閱讀,同時(shí)可以通過適當(dāng)?shù)奈谋咎娲f明,使得無法查看圖像的用戶也能理解頁面的內(nèi)容。這種思考讓我在設(shè)計(jì)時(shí)不僅考慮美觀,還考慮到用戶的多樣化需求。

隨著技術(shù)的不斷進(jìn)步,CSS 替換 URL 的未來展現(xiàn)出無限可能。我享受著這些新特性的應(yīng)用帶來的創(chuàng)作靈感和便利,同時(shí)也期待在這一領(lǐng)域更多的創(chuàng)新!

    掃描二維碼推送至手機(jī)訪問。

    版權(quán)聲明:本文由皇冠云發(fā)布,如需轉(zhuǎn)載請(qǐng)注明出處。

    本文鏈接:http://m.xjnaicai.com/info/7003.html

    “如何有效進(jìn)行 CSS URL 替換以優(yōu)化網(wǎng)站設(shè)計(jì)” 的相關(guān)文章